Output 8349731af482c76a2244ae0791c9a2144bbe39cd2e39678fb44ad04f93a34222:2

value
150369826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54da15ff7b0ef3d5d2a4e906bcc062f686347ee1 OP_EQUAL
address
39RfwXu6SygpVhoiDQaHhUaxBhJhSaxbDR
transaction
8349731af482c76a2244ae0791c9a2144bbe39cd2e39678fb44ad04f93a34222
spent
true